Wedding of Sheila O'Neill & John Walsh

John Walsh, one of the Bere Island representatives on the Beara Action Group Committee, (a lobby committee and main supporter of this Web Site) tied the knot with Sheila O'Neill, Filane, at Rosmacowen Church on Fri. last 24th Aug. - in glorious sunshine while the rest of the country endured rain.  The ceremony was performed by Fr. Rónan Murphy, assisted by Fr. Tim Vaughan and Fr. Sean O'Shea.  Sheila were attended to by her sisters Norma O'Neill-Collins and Mary O'Shea and her niece Sandra O'Neill.  John's brother Laurence, was Best Man and Groomsmen were Brian Drake and George Buckley. Flower Girl was Andrea Collins and Pageboy was Stephen O'Leary.  The word 'elegant' was mentioned quite often to describe the dresses, suits and the decorations in the Church, which summed it up very accurately. They all looked absolutely fantastic. 

Music and singing were performed beautifully by Nicola O'Regan and Caroline Walsh and the readers were Laura O'Neill and Angela O'Leary. Photographer for the day was Billy Black, Castletownbere.

The couple were whisked away to their reception at the Riversdale House Hotel, Kenmare by Ian Kingston where they were joined by family and many friends.  The couple are now enjoying their honeymoon in Cyprus.  We wish you both long life, health and happiness.
